This study aims to find out how the learning process uses YouTube videos, how students learn motivation by using YouTube videos, and whether there is an influence of YouTube videos on student learning motivation in Islamic Date subjects. The research uses quantitative methods with a quasi-experimental approach. Research place at SMK Muhammadiyah 1 Bantul with data collection with questionnaires, observations, and documentation. The data analysis technique used in this study used an independent t-test and a paired t-test. The learning process using YouTube videos is more effective because students are more interested in listening to the material displayed through YouTube videos. The results of the data analysis of this study showed that the use of YouTube videos in learning affected student learning motivation because the experimental class obtained an average of 54.08, while the control class obtained an average of 38.12. This shows that the average observation results of experimental classes using YouTube videos are higher than conventional classes that do not use YouTube videos. From the results of the one-sample t-test test data, the results showed a significance value (2-tailed) of 0.000 < 0.05, which means that H0 is rejected and Ha is accepted. So it can be concluded that the use of YouTube videos in learning influences student learning motivation. By the results of the experimental and control class N-Gain, the average percentage of N-Gain class X TKRO 1 as an experiment was 57.9097% with the effective category, and class X TPM 1 obtained an average N-Gain percentage of 38.0658% with the ineffective category.
